引言
随着科技的飞速发展,增强现实(Augmented Reality,简称AR)技术逐渐走进我们的生活。智能眼镜作为AR技术的一个重要应用载体,不仅为人们提供了全新的视觉体验,还在许多领域展现了其独特的价值。本文将探讨如何利用智能眼镜中的AR技术,在生活中找到“凯子”(指有魅力、有才华的人)。
智能眼镜与AR技术概述
智能眼镜
智能眼镜是一种集成了计算、通信、显示等功能的可穿戴设备,具有轻便、便捷、直观等特点。它通过光学元件将信息投射到用户的视野中,实现与虚拟信息的交互。
AR技术
AR技术是一种将虚拟信息叠加到现实世界中的技术。它通过摄像头捕捉现实场景,并在其上叠加虚拟信息,使用户能够直观地感受到虚拟信息与现实世界的融合。
智能眼镜中的AR技术如何帮助找到“凯子”
1. 人脸识别
智能眼镜配备的高清摄像头可以实时捕捉周围人群的面部信息。通过人脸识别技术,眼镜可以识别出具有较高魅力的“凯子”。
代码示例(Python)
import cv2
import numpy as np
# 加载人脸识别模型
face_cascade = cv2.CascadeClassifier('haarcascade_frontalface_default.xml')
# 捕捉视频流
cap = cv2.VideoCapture(0)
while True:
ret, frame = cap.read()
if not ret:
break
# 转换为灰度图
gray = cv2.cvtColor(frame, cv2.COLOR_BGR2GRAY)
# 检测人脸
faces = face_cascade.detectMultiScale(gray, 1.1, 4)
for (x, y, w, h) in faces:
cv2.rectangle(frame, (x, y), (x+w, y+h), (255, 0, 0), 2)
cv2.imshow('frame', frame)
if cv2.waitKey(1) & 0xFF == ord('q'):
break
cap.release()
cv2.destroyAllWindows()
2. 特征匹配
通过分析人脸特征,智能眼镜可以判断出哪些人具有较高的魅力。特征匹配技术可以根据用户设定的标准,筛选出符合要求的“凯子”。
代码示例(Python)
import cv2
import numpy as np
# 加载人脸识别模型
face_cascade = cv2.CascadeClassifier('haarcascade_frontalface_default.xml')
# 加载特征匹配模型
feature_match = cv2.SIFT_create()
# 捕捉视频流
cap = cv2.VideoCapture(0)
while True:
ret, frame = cap.read()
if not ret:
break
# 转换为灰度图
gray = cv2.cvtColor(frame, cv2.COLOR_BGR2GRAY)
# 检测人脸
faces = face_cascade.detectMultiScale(gray, 1.1, 4)
for (x, y, w, h) in faces:
face = gray[y:y+h, x:x+w]
face = cv2.resize(face, (0, 0), fx=0.5, fy=0.5)
face = np.expand_dims(face, axis=0)
face = np.expand_dims(face, axis=-1)
# 计算特征点
kp1, des1 = feature_match.detectAndCompute(face, None)
# 加载训练好的特征匹配模型
kp2, des2 = np.load('features.npy')
# 进行特征匹配
matches = cv2.matchFeatures(des1, des2, None)
# 根据匹配结果筛选出符合标准的人脸
# ...
cv2.imshow('frame', frame)
if cv2.waitKey(1) & 0xFF == ord('q'):
break
cap.release()
cv2.destroyAllWindows()
3. 社交数据分析
智能眼镜可以收集用户在社交平台上的数据,如点赞、评论、转发等。通过分析这些数据,眼镜可以判断出哪些人在社交圈中具有较高的影响力,从而成为“凯子”。
代码示例(Python)
import pandas as pd
# 加载社交数据
data = pd.read_csv('social_data.csv')
# 分析社交数据
# ...
# 筛选出符合标准的人
# ...
总结
智能眼镜中的AR技术为我们在生活中寻找“凯子”提供了新的途径。通过人脸识别、特征匹配和社交数据分析等技术,智能眼镜可以帮助我们更准确地发现具有魅力、有才华的人。随着AR技术的不断发展,智能眼镜将在更多领域发挥重要作用。
